Min heap implementation gfg
Web13 apr. 2024 · Min Heap Priority Queue: A min heap priority queue is a priority queue where the lowest priority element is at the top of the heap. The min heap priority queue … Web11 jun. 2024 · If built from the bottom up, insertion (heapify) can be much less than O (log (n)) . The process is as follows: ( Step 1 ) The first n/2 elements go on the bottom row of …
Min heap implementation gfg
Did you know?
Web3 aug. 2024 · Implementing a Min Heap Tree. We will use the array representation to build the tree. Let’s start writing the structure for the Min Heap. typedef struct MinHeap … Web4 jan. 2024 · min heap raw implementation - Kth Largest Element in an Array - LeetCode View nachiket273's solution of Kth Largest Element in an Array on LeetCode, the world's …
Web12 sep. 2024 · Heap Hashing Divide & Conquer Mathematical Geometric Bitwise Greedy Backtracking Branch and Bound Matrix Pattern Searching Randomized Rearrange all elements of array which are multiples of x in decreasing order Difficulty Level : Basic Last Updated : 12 Sep, 2024 Read Discuss Web16 sep. 2014 · If we want to sort the n numbers, using the heap min we can do it in n+n*log (n) time, that is called the heap sort. Regarding the second point, if C is a constant, we …
WebWe only have to worry about the Min Heap Property (the priority of a node is at least as large as that of its parent) for a given problem. Since array indexing begins from 0, for a … WebA Binary Heap is a Binary Tree with following properties:. It’s a complete tree (all levels are completely filled except possibly the last level and the last level has all keys as left as …
Web3 apr. 2024 · Min-Heap: In this heap, the value of the root node must be the smallest among all its child nodes and the same thing must be done for its left ans right sub-tree also. …
Web18 mei 2024 · looks like this as heap: 3 4 6 5 The heap invariant is satisfied, but the ordering of the elements on each row is not determined. If you want to sort the array, pop … sashade definitionWeb16 nov. 2024 · In this tutorial, we’ll present a third operation called decrease-key, which allows us to decrease the value of a certain key inside the data structure. Mainly, the … should cats be kept indoors at nightWebHeap Sort. Given an array of size N. The task is to sort the array elements by completing functions heapify() and buildHeap() which are used to implement Heap Sort. Input: N = … sasha digiulian twitterWeb7 mei 2024 · This is my implementation of a MinHeap and MaxHeap in python. This uses a comparator to reverse the sequence of storage in the MaxHeap. import heapq class … sasha dies on family businessWeb5 mrt. 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. sasha deathWeb5 feb. 2024 · Min-heap. In a min-heap, the parent or root node is usually lesser in value than the children nodes. The least element is accessed within constant time since it is at … should cats be bathedWeb26 aug. 2024 · I implemented Dijkstra's algorithm using only a FIFO queue, still it passes all test cases in GFG. When will this code fail or if it works then why do we need to use a … sasha dies attack on titan